Property Overview: 212 Orum Drive, Grassie, Winnipeg
Key Characteristics & Appeal
This one-storey home, built in 1998, presents a practical and manageable living space. Its key features include a renovated basement and an attached garage. With 1,168 sqft of living area, the home is notably compact compared to others on its street and in the Grassie area, but it aligns closely with the average home size across Winnipeg. This efficient footprint suggests lower utility and maintenance costs.
The appeal lies in its balance of being a modern-enough home in a well-established neighbourhood. While the lot size is smaller than most in the immediate vicinity, it translates to less yard work. The home’s assessed value is above average city-wide, indicating a solid valuation foundation compared to the broader market, even if it’s more modest within its local context. This property would suit first-time buyers, downsizers, or investors seeking a turnkey, low-maintenance home without the upkeep of a larger property or yard. It’s a straightforward home for those who prioritize a renovated basement space and a convenient garage over expansive square footage.
Frequently Asked Questions
1. How does the size of this home compare to others?
At 1,168 sqft, the living area is below the average for both Orum Drive and the Grassie area, but it is very close to the city-wide average. It’s a more compact, efficient layout.
2. What does the assessed value tell me?
The assessed value of $45,200 is above average compared to all Winnipeg homes, which is a positive indicator of its underlying value in the broader market. However, it is around or below average when compared specifically to homes in Grassie and on Orum Drive.
3. Is the lot size a concern?
The lot is 4,535 sqft, which is smaller than most in the neighbourhood. This means less outdoor maintenance but also less private yard space. For buyers seeking a low-maintenance exterior, this could be an advantage.
4. How recent are the renovations?
The listing confirms the basement is renovated, but the specific date or scope of the renovation is not provided in the public data. This would be a key point to clarify with the seller or listing agent.
